A new test assesses text similarity between two groups of documents.

problem Comparing similarity between two groups of documents.
method Neural network-based language models estimate entropy, and a test statistic derived from an estimation-and-inference framework is used.
result The proposed test maintains the nominal Type one error rate while offering greater power compared to existing methods.

Paper tackles treatment leakage in text-based causal inference, proposing methods to mitigate bias.

problem Treatment leakage in text-as-confounder applications introduces bias in causal estimates.
method Formal definitions, four text distillation methods (passage removal, classification, salient feature removal, nullspace projection).
result Moderate distillation optimally balances bias reduction against confounder retention.

New method improves reliability of LDA topic modeling by assessing stability across replicated runs.

problem LDA's reproducibility issues due to initial values and Gibbs sampling.
method Cluster replicated LDA runs using modified Jaccard coefficient and pruning algorithm.
result New measure S-CLOP quantifies LDA topic stability, improving reproducibility.
